What I Look for in the Wood Quality
For me, the quality of the olive wood is the first thing I check. I prefer pieces with a smooth finish, visible natural grain, and no rough edges. Since olive wood is naturally dense and durable, I look for a cellar that feels solid in my hand and shows the craftsmanship clearly.
Size and Capacity Matter to Me
I always think about how I cook before choosing the size. If I use salt often while preparing meals, I want a cellar that holds enough for easy access without being too bulky on my counter. A compact size works well for me if I want to keep it near the stove or on the dining table.
Design Features I Prefer
I like salt cellars with a wide opening because they make it easy for me to pinch salt quickly while cooking. A lid is important too, especially if I want to keep the salt clean and dry. Some designs even come with a swivel lid or magnetic closure, which I find very convenient.
How I Check for Practical Use
I always ask myself whether the cellar will fit into my daily routine. I want something easy to open with one hand, simple to clean, and comfortable to use while I’m cooking. If it feels awkward or too delicate, I usually pass on it.
Durability and Maintenance
One reason I like olive wood is that it lasts a long time when cared for properly. I make sure the salt cellar is finished with food-safe oil and not coated with anything that might wear off quickly. I also prefer a product that only needs occasional wiping and a little oiling to stay in good shape.
